Our skin is the outer 'layer' of our body or 'shield' that protects organs from various external factors. As a result of such interaction, these numerous reasons may cause our skin to lose its elasticity. Dramatic weight loss, aging, and even some genetic syndromes — these are just some of the major causes. In such cases, regular exercise and healthy diets are not able to reverse the changes in the layers of the skin. However, a tummy tuck procedure is a way to 'repair' the loose abdominal skin. The plastic surgeon removes the excess skin and fat, making the weakened muscles tighter. But, how to tell if you are the right candidate for an abdominoplasty?
